It might seem that since an electric car has a battery that draws energy to move, the classic 12-volt battery is not needed. Nothing more confusing, because it performs almost all the same functions as in a conventional internal combustion vehicle. 

In an electric vehicle, the main battery that provides power to the engine(s) is called traction battery. It must be properly named high voltage battery. Its main role is precisely in the transmission of electricity to the drive. Many other devices support the classic 12V lead-acid battery.

The role of the 12-volt battery in an electric car

The 12 V battery is charged from the high voltage battery via an inverter. It is a backup energy storage in case the traction battery cannot provide it to the vehicle devices. It also powers systems and devices that are constantly consuming power, even when the car is turned off. This is exactly the same as in a car with an internal combustion engine, but in an electric car, the traction battery takes the place of the alternator.

Moreover, it is the 12V battery that provides the energy to open the contactors and thus start the vehicle. To the surprise of users of electric vehicles, sometimes it is possible not to start them even with a charged traction battery. It may be interesting that The most common fault in electric vehicles is a dead 12 volt battery..

The 12 V battery is responsible for powering:

  • Interior lighting
  • Head unit, multimedia and navigation
  • Mats
  • Driver assistance systems
  • Alarm and central locking
  • Power steering and brakes
  • Contactors for high voltage battery starting

What should I do if the 12V battery is dead?

The devil is not as scary as he is painted. Contrary to appearance when the battery is low low voltage, it can be used normally charge with chargerlike any 12V battery in an internal combustion vehicle. It's also possible start an electric car using the so-called amplifier or cablesby borrowing electricity from another vehicle.

Electric vehicles also tend to freeze the electronics responsible for starting the traction battery and thus starting the vehicle. In this case, despite the inclusion of the so-called. ignition, the car will not start. Moreover, sometimes such a machine is difficult to move even by force. Helps something trite and completely safe disconnecting the 12-volt battery for a few minutes (photo of the clamp from the negative pole). Then everything resets and often returns to normal.
